But still if you see doodle army mini militia, you will find that they have a way in which they can search through all the hosts created on the given LAN network. In mini militia, we create a wifi hotspot and all the other players join the same wifi network. Then One of the player hosts the game and all the other players joins the game without any trouble of putting the IP address.

One of the most common questions every mini militia player asks is, can we play mini militia offline with friends? Everyone knows mini militia is an online multiplayer game that allows you to play online with your friends from home. But do you know? You can play mini militia offline with your friends as well using lan wifi multiplayer features. This guide will let you know the step-by-step procedure to offline play the doodle army game.

Mini Militia offline Lan Wi-Fi Multiplayer feature allows you to play without the internet. As we discussed above, the game host needs to share the hotspot with other players to join the game. If one friend has internet, that is enough for a whole group of players to join the game. Therefore, it is a very easy and no-cost solution to offline play the game with friends.

Similar to other apps, all you have to do is get all devices under the same network and create a hotspot so others could connect. Then simply choose the map you want to play in, i.e, city, fall town, and village. If you want to add some of your friends to the same team, host from one device and search the host game from the other one. Connecting players is by far the simplest of all. "As migration continues to be one of the EU's main challenges, the hotspots are a key element of EU support for Greece and Italy to help them face the challenges of the humanitarian and border management crisis. However, reception conditions remain a concern. The majority of the hotspots suffer from overcrowding, and concerns have been raised by stakeholders with regards to camp facilities and living conditions, in particular for vulnerable migrants and asylum-seekers. The European Parliament has repeatedly called for action to ensure that the hotspot approach does not endanger the fundamental rights of asylum-seekers and migrants."

"The Kurdish individuals who are temporarily living in Pikpa Camp in Lesvos have released a statement demanding that Greek and European authorities protect their rights. These individuals fled war and persecution in Syria and Turkey and on 25 May 2018 they faced further violence in Moria Camp. The extreme violence they have fled and that they continue to face in Lesvos, Greece has left several injured and traumatized. Their trauma has not ended however, as Moria camp administration have this week threatened them with deportation to Turkey if they do not return to Moria Camp, which would subject them to collective expulsion and persecution in Turkey, in violation of human rights and refugee law.

"Despite the political instability which ensued the two civil wars in Libya in 2011 and 2014 persists, more than 700,000 refugees and migrants are in Libya today. They are among the most vulnerable population groups in the country with grave protection concerns reported both in detention and in urban areas. Some of these include arbitrary detention, systematic exploitation and kidnapping by militia groups. In this context, and in the backdrop of a rise in arrivals from Libya through the Central Mediterranean Sea route to Italy since 2016, the European Union and its member states have put in place a number of measures with the United Nations backed Government of National Accord in Libya in order to stem the flow of refugees and migrants towards Italy.
